switch...case与if...else的根本区别在于,switch...case会生成一个跳转表来指示实际的case分支的地址,而这个跳转表的索引号与switch变量的值是相等的。从而,switch...case不用像if...else那样遍历条件分支直到命中条件,而只需访问对应索引号的表项 ...
分类:
其他好文 时间:
2016-08-09 09:21:22
阅读次数:
113
Shell学习之路目录Shell学习之路【第一篇】:别名,管道,用户配置文件,变量,readShell学习之路【第二篇】:条件测试,运算符,选择结构,for循环结构Shell学习之路【第三篇】:While循环,C-for循环,Until循环,case分支结构,流程控制语句Shell学习之路【第四篇】:函数,数组,变量替..
分类:
系统相关 时间:
2016-07-19 13:58:51
阅读次数:
275
case语句适用于需要进行多重分支的应用情况。 case分支语句的格式如下: case $变量名 in 模式1) 命令序列1 ;; 模式2) 命令序列2 ;; *) 默认执行的命令序列 ;; esac Linux Shell中的特殊符号和含义简明总结(包含了绝大部份)_linux shell_脚本之 ...
分类:
系统相关 时间:
2016-07-08 13:20:55
阅读次数:
198
1. 在Swift和Java关于枚举方面,两个语言语法相似。 Swift定义枚举: Java定义枚举: 2. 枚举和switch结合使用 Swift代码如下: 2.1 switch的 case 分支代码中提取每个相关值作为一个常量(用let前缀)或者作为一个变量(用var前缀)来使用:代码如下: 2 ...
分类:
编程语言 时间:
2016-06-13 13:09:46
阅读次数:
158
while循环结构while条件判断表达式do 条件判断成立时执行的语句块 ...... ......done例:使用while循输出数字1到10(升序输出)j=1while[$j-le10]do #useraddwsyht$j#userdel-rwsyht$i echo$j letj++#j=j+1doneC-for循环结构for((赋初值;条件判断;步长))do 条件判断成立时执行..
分类:
系统相关 时间:
2016-06-06 01:29:31
阅读次数:
347
基本语法
名称
作用 print
控制台输出语句
var
声明一个变量
let
声明一个常量
if…else..
判断语句
switch…case..
分支语句
for
循环语句
while
判断循环语句,先判断后循环
print
向控制台输出文本log
print("hello world")//输出纯字符串
print("1 +...
分类:
编程语言 时间:
2016-04-22 18:50:46
阅读次数:
329
1、switch case语句 switch(表达式) { case 常量1: 语句1; break; case 常量2: 语句2; break; case 常量3: 语句3; break; ……………. case 常量n: 语句n; break; default: } 【注】 1、case 分支可
分类:
编程语言 时间:
2016-02-29 10:49:02
阅读次数:
195
一.章节内容: 1)if条件控制语句的应用 2)if多分支控制语句的应用 3)switch case分支结构语句 4)while循环语句 5)for循环语句 6)foreach循环语句 7)break ,continue 跳转控制语句的应用二.这里主要介绍一下foreach循环,这个循...
分类:
Web程序 时间:
2015-11-21 19:54:42
阅读次数:
147
工厂模式,也叫做说虚构造器,在简单工厂中间插入了一个具体产品工厂,这个工厂知道产品构造时候的具体细节,而简单工厂模式的产品具体构造细节是在一个个if/else分支,或者在switch/case分支里面的。工厂模式的好处就在于将工厂和产品之间的耦合降低,将具体产品的构造过程放在了具体工厂类里面。在以后...
分类:
其他好文 时间:
2015-11-14 12:19:49
阅读次数:
176
本文旨在复习shell实现分支结构的3种if语句和case多分支结构语句,以及补充if和case的执行效率知识储备Shell脚本中语言结构还是那3种:顺序结构、选择结构、循环结构分支结构与选择结构是同一概念,依据一定的条件选择执行路径,而不是严格按照语句出现的物理顺序If语句和Case..
分类:
系统相关 时间:
2015-09-21 19:40:40
阅读次数:
253